Used Car Bill Of Sale

What is the information In a Used Car Bill Of Sale?

A Bill of Sale (BOS) form is a type of document that is needed whenever a vehicle is sold or purchased in any state of The United States of America. It is a document that contains important data and all the essential factors outlining the record of an automobile.

It contains all the important details about the vehicle as well as the two owners of the asset, the former and the present - or the seller and the buyer. These are some important pieces of information contained in a used car BOS.

Date of sale

The date on which the car is being sold is mentioned in the document. It serves as a record to show that on a specific date the transaction occurred and the change of ownership from the seller to the purchaser happened.

Details of both parties

Neither party can say that he or she was not involved in the transaction. The BOS document includes details of both parties - the seller as well as the buyer, including their names, contact addresses, contact numbers etc. In case of any legal issue arising in relation to the said vehicle, both parties can be contacted and produced in the court - if need be.

Information about the vehicle

A used car bill of sale can include all the relevant information about the vehicle which is being sold, such as:

• Vehicle make and vehicle type, such as whether it is a scooter on a boat or a motorcycle or a four wheeler automobile

• Vehicle identification number (VIN)

• Year of vehicle manufacture

• Odometer reading

• Warranty information


Specific information related to the history of a car can be easily obtained from this legally binding document and used for reference or investigation work if there is a need for the same.

In a few states in the United States, such as New Jersey, sellers of cars need to possess notarized, dated and signed BOS documents. This happens to be a part of the title transfer documentation.
